The Alliance (Traditional Chinese: 泛聯盟) is a political group in Hong Kong, comprised of five members of the Legislative Council who ran as independents in functional constituencies in the 2004 election. Four of them were members of the so-called Breakfast Group, led by Eric Li. Bernard Chan was appointed member of the Executive Council on October 12, 2004.
